John Lewis Hosts the First Pop-up Store for Rising Black-owned Brand, SOUL CAP

7th October 2020

Leeds-based haircare and swim brand SOUL CAP today announced the opening of their first series of pop-up stores at John Lewis shops across the North of England.

Through a partnership with The John Lewis Pop-Up Initiative, SOUL CAP will be demonstrating and selling their specially designed microfiber hair towel and unique range of larger swim caps from dedicated retail spaces in John Lewis stores in York, Sheffield, and Leeds throughout October’s Black History Month.

The John Lewis Pop-Up Initiative is an ongoing collaboration between high street retailers John Lewis and The Great British Exchange, a national supplier that aims to create stronger links between British producers and retailers.

Providing a range of spaces allocated for upcoming brands in John Lewis stores all over the country, The Great British Exchange helps to connect smaller businesses with both their local communities and a wider consumer market. With week-long pop-up stores in high-footfall retail spaces like John Lewis, British producers like SOUL CAP can design and curate their own branded experience for shoppers – introducing their products and values to an audience that might otherwise not have found them.

As part of their ongoing awareness campaigns around the topic of Black History Month this October, John Lewis and The Great British Exchange are using their Pop-Up Initiative as an opportunity to cast a spotlight on some of the most promising and successful black-owned British businesses – including SOUL CAP.

“It’s been a great experience so far,” said Michael Chapman, co-director of SOUL CAP. “Until now, we’ve always been a primarily online business, and we haven’t had many chances to meet our customers face-to-face”

After the success of their first pop-up store, Chapman and his co-director at SOUL CAP, Tokunbo Ahmed-Salawudeen, hope to continue with pop-up locations in the future.

“We’ve always had brand values that go beyond our products,” said Ahmed-Salawudeen. “We’re advocates for inclusivity and having a presence in a well-known store as a Black-owned business is a great chance for us to pave the way for brands that are usually underrepresented in mainstream retailers”

SOUL CAP’s pop-up stores will be open for business at John Lewis Sheffield between 19 October and 25 October, and at John Lewis Leeds from 26 October to 1 November.

About SOUL CAP

SOUL CAP has been selling its unique Microfiber Hair Towel and unique brand of larger swimming caps to swimmers with long and voluminous hair for over three years. They’ve shipped over 30,000 products to more than a hundred different countries, and have featured in Refinery29 and The Independent.
